Filibuster politics? Call me a stickler for the proper use of language, but a filibuster is the blocking of legislation in the Senate by forcing a failed cloture vote. That has not happened a single time since Obama took office. Certainly not in 2008-2010 when the Democrats controlled both the House AND the Senate with iron-clad majorities.

@Quboid - I dunno about "Luddites", but to each his own. If people don't find a smartphone/tablet/whatever useful, then they shouldn't buy one. Cost/benefit isn't the same for everyone.

I have a Galaxy S 2 also, but I'm not much of a "cloud" person. I have gmail and some picasa galleries to share photos with my folks, and that is about it. No facebook or anything like that. I mainly use the phone for games, eBook reading (took me forever to be a convert to this, but "night" modes with white text on black background fixed eyestrain issues I originally had with moving away from ink on paper), music, and roadtrip GPS.

None of that is exactly universal must-have functionality. So while I'm personally happy with my purchase, I fully understand the folks that are resistant or hesitant to jump on the new-tech bandwagon.
